- Description:
- A 3-cup anemometer which (1) registers mileage on its dial in the manner of the mileage dial on an automobile, (2) registers every mile of wind when connected to a suitable recorder, and (3) registers the current velocity when properly connected to an electrical buzzer. Such an instrument costs about $80.
